The process started with a base primer. White primer for the pinks, yellows, and greens. Blue primer for the blues and purple. It really helped to make the colors pop. Next came the details, sketched out with pencil before hand-painting them. Then came the dots. I used my handy dandy dotting tools for that one. As for the top coat, I did several light layers of Montana can glossy varnish.
